探索前端面试的制胜法宝:智能化工具助力高效备考

最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E

探索前端面试的制胜法宝:智能化工具助力高效备考

在当今快速发展的科技领域,前端开发已经成为众多开发者竞相追逐的热门方向。然而,前端面试不仅是对技术能力的考验,更是对解决问题能力和创新思维的挑战。为了帮助广大求职者在激烈的竞争中脱颖而出,智能化工具如AI IDE正逐渐成为前端面试备考的得力助手。本文将探讨如何利用这些先进的工具,特别是那些具备强大AI功能的IDE,来提升面试准备的效率和效果。

智能化工具在前端面试中的应用

前端面试通常涵盖HTML、CSS、JavaScript等基础技术,同时也涉及框架(如React、Vue、Angular)以及工具链(如Webpack、Babel)等方面的知识。传统的学习方法往往依赖于书籍、教程和在线课程,但这种方式不仅耗时,而且难以保证知识点的全面覆盖。随着AI技术的发展,智能化工具开始崭露头角,为开发者提供了更加高效的学习途径。

以优快云、GitCode和华为云CodeArts IDE联合推出的InsCode AI IDE为例,这款新一代AI编程工具集成了多种智能功能,能够显著提高前端开发者的编程效率和代码质量。通过内置的AI对话框,用户可以使用自然语言与系统交互,快速生成或修改代码,极大地简化了编程过程。这种革命性的编程方式,使得即使是编程小白也能轻松应对复杂的前端项目,从而为面试打下坚实的基础。

InsCode AI IDE在前端面试准备中的具体应用场景
  1. 代码生成与改写 在前端面试中,编写高质量的代码是必不可少的一环。InsCode AI IDE支持全局代码生成/改写,这意味着它可以理解整个项目,并生成或修改多个文件。例如,当你需要实现一个响应式布局时,只需输入自然语言描述,如“创建一个包含导航栏和主内容区的响应式页面”,AI会自动生成相应的HTML、CSS和JavaScript代码。这不仅节省了时间,还确保了代码的规范性和一致性。

  2. 代码补全与优化 编写高效的JavaScript代码是前端面试中的关键。InsCode AI IDE在你编写代码时提供实时的代码补全建议,支持单行和多行代码补全。此外,它还能对代码性能进行分析,给出性能瓶颈并执行优化方案。例如,在处理大量DOM操作时,AI可以帮助识别潜在的性能问题,并提供改进措施,如批量更新DOM或使用虚拟DOM技术。

  3. 智能问答与错误修复 面试过程中,解释代码逻辑和调试问题是常见的考核点。InsCode AI IDE具备智能问答功能,允许用户通过自然对话与系统互动,以应对编程领域的多种挑战。无论是代码解析、语法指导还是优化建议,AI都能提供详尽的帮助。同时,它还可以分析代码中的错误,提供修改建议,帮助你在面试前彻底消除潜在问题。

  4. 单元测试与代码注释 单元测试是验证代码准确性的重要手段。InsCode AI IDE可以为你的代码生成单元测试用例,确保代码的覆盖率和质量。此外,它还支持快速添加代码注释,提升代码的可读性。在面试中,清晰的注释不仅能展示你的专业素养,还能让面试官更容易理解你的思路。

InsCode AI IDE的巨大价值与优势

InsCode AI IDE不仅仅是一个简单的代码编辑器,更是一个集成了AI技术的智能开发平台。它的出现,标志着编程工具从传统向智能化的重大转变。对于前端开发者而言,InsCode AI IDE的价值体现在以下几个方面:

  • 提高开发效率:通过自动化代码生成、补全和优化,大幅缩短开发周期。
  • 降低学习门槛:即使是没有开发经验的编程小白,也可以通过自然语言对话快速上手。
  • 增强创新能力:开发者可以专注于创意和设计,而不必被繁琐的编码细节所困扰。
  • 提升代码质量:AI提供的智能推荐和优化建议,有助于编写更高效、更可靠的代码。
引导读者下载InsCode AI IDE

面对日益激烈的前端面试竞争,选择一款合适的工具至关重要。InsCode AI IDE凭借其强大的AI功能和便捷的操作体验,无疑是你备考的最佳选择。无论是初学者还是资深开发者,都可以从中受益匪浅。现在就前往优快云官网下载InsCode AI IDE,开启你的高效编程之旅吧!

通过不断探索和实践,你会发现智能化工具不仅能帮你更好地准备前端面试,更能为你的职业生涯注入新的动力。让我们一起迎接这个充满无限可能的新时代,共同创造更加美好的未来!

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

内容概要:本文介绍了一套针对智能穿戴设备的跑步/骑行轨迹记录系统实战方案,旨在解决传统运动APP存在的定位漂移、数据断层和路径分析单一等问题。系统基于北斗+GPS双模定位、惯性测量单元(IMU)和海拔传感器,实现高精度轨迹采集,并通过卡尔曼滤波算法修正定位误差,在信号弱环境下利用惯性导航补位,确保轨迹连续性。系统支持跑步与骑行两种场景的差异化功能,包括实时轨迹记录、多维度路径分析(如配速、坡度、能耗)、数据可视化(地图标注、曲线图、3D回放)、异常提醒及智能优化建议,并可通过蓝牙/Wi-Fi同步数据至手机APP,支持社交分享与专业软件导出。技术架构涵盖硬件层、设备端与手机端软件层以及云端数据存储,强调低功耗设计与用户体验优化。经过实测验证,系统在定位精度、续航能力和场景识别准确率方面均达到预期指标,具备良好的实用性和扩展性。; 适合人群:具备一定嵌入式开发或移动应用开发经验,熟悉物联网、传感器融合与数据可视化的技术人员,尤其是从事智能穿戴设备、运动健康类产品研发的工程师和产品经理;也适合高校相关专业学生作为项目实践参考。; 使用场景及目标:① 开发高精度运动轨迹记录功能,解决GPS漂移与断点问题;② 实现跑步与骑行场景下的差异化数据分析与个性化反馈;③ 构建完整的“终端采集-手机展示-云端存储”系统闭环,支持社交互动与商业拓展;④ 掌握低功耗优化、多源数据融合、动态功耗调节等关键技术在穿戴设备中的落地应用。; 阅读建议:此资源以真实项目为导向,不仅提供详细的技术实现路径,还包含硬件选型、测试验证与商业扩展思路,建议读者结合自身开发环境,逐步实现各模块功能,重点关注定位优化算法、功耗控制策略与跨平台数据同步机制的设计与调优。
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符  | 博主筛选后可见
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

inscode_030

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值